First there was the 1990s original, with Raul Julia. Then came the 2000s spinoff, focused on Chun-Li specifically. Now Street Fighter is once again preparing to hold its tournament on the big screen, and Legendary and Paramount are teaming up to make it happen. The project was announced months ago, but full details were not revealed until now. Perhaps the most interesting thing is that this time, they plan to set the story in the time frame when the games first became popular: the early 90s. “Set in 1993, estranged Street Fighters Ryu and Ken Masters are thrown back into combat when the mysterious Chun-Li recruits them for the next World Warrior Tournament: a brutal clash of fists, fate, and fury,” Paramount teases. “But behind this battle royale lies a deadly conspiracy that forces them to face off against each other and the demons of their past. And if they don’t, it’s GAME OVER!” Nice touch. We also have a confirmed list of everyone who will be starring and who they’ll be playing.
